Minor flooding here begins at 13.5 ft, with major flooding at 16 ft. The highest crest on record was 21.9 ft on Sat, Mar 21, 1936.

Flood stages at this gauge

CategoryStageCurrent distance
Action10 ft7.5 ft below
Minor flood13.5 ft11.0 ft below
Moderate flood15 ft12.5 ft below
Major flood16 ft13.5 ft below

Highest crests on record

StageDate
21.9 ft1936-03-21
20.51 ft1953-03-29
16.54 ft1987-04-03
15.11 ft1998-06-18
14.72 ft1923-05-02
